Planting Blackberry Bushes In Fall. Plant when the canes are dormant, preferably in early spring. Planting may also be done in late fall, however, it should be delayed until early spring in very. The best time to establish your bed and build a trellis is in the fall before you plant. If you lack an area with sufficient drainage, plan on growing blackberry bushes in a raised bed.
